{"product_id":"enimftsc1200","title":"ECS-N 1200℃ Intelligent Muffle Furnace (4-27 L) with Touch-Screen Control, ENIMFTSC1200","description":"\u003cp\u003e\u003cb data-index-in-node=\"0\" data-path-to-node=\"0\"\u003eIntelligent muffle furnaces with touch-screen controls\u003c\/b\u003e replace complex button-based PID controllers with color touch-screen HMI (Human-Machine Interface) panels. These interfaces display real-time heating curves, store multi-segment thermal profiles, and allow in-program adjustments like skipping segments or extending hold times.\u003c\/p\u003e\n\u003cp\u003eThe Core Advantages of Touch-Screen Controlled Furnaces: (1) \u003cstrong\u003eVisual Heating Curve Display\u003c\/strong\u003e: Shows setpoint vs. actual temperature graphs in real time, making it easy to monitor thermal ramps and holds. (2) \u003cstrong\u003eMulti-Segment Program Storage\u003c\/strong\u003e: Allows users to save up to 30–64 custom ramp-and-dwell profiles (e.g., multi-stage binder burn-out followed by high-temperature sintering). (3) \u003cstrong\u003eData Logging \u0026amp; Connectivity\u003c\/strong\u003e: Often includes USB ports, SD card slots, or Ethernet\/RS485 ports for exporting process run logs for compliance and reporting. (4) \u003cstrong\u003eSmart Safety Features\u003c\/strong\u003e: Integrated over-temperature alarms, thermocouple failure detection, and automatic door-open heating element cut-offs.\u003c\/p\u003e\n\u003ctable style=\"height: 909px;\" width=\"100%\"\u003e\n\u003ctbody\u003e\n\u003ctr style=\"height: 47.6px;\"\u003e\n\u003ctd style=\"height: 47.6px;
